Obituary
Mr. David Charles Westra, 69, of Claussen Rd., Florence, SC, died Sunday, Nov. 1, 2009, in the McLeod Hospice after an extended illness.
Mr. Westra was born in Buffalo, NY, a son of the late David Charles and Norma Behrens. He was a manager with British-American Bank Note Company.
Surviving are his wife, Beverly Gregg Westra; son, David John (Carol) Westra of Newnan, GA; daughters, Kathleen Chambers of Canton, GA, Lynn (Ron) Westra of Newnan, GA, and Emily Chandler (Todd) Westergreen of Atlanta, GA; grandchildren, Jeremiah Westra, Shelly Westra, Courtney Gann and Lauren Fuller; great-grandchildren, Alexis, Brett and Rylan; sister, Judy Lentz of Florida.
Graveside service will be held 11 a.m. Wednesday at Hopewell Presbyterian Church Cemetery, directed by Stoudenmire-Dowling Funeral Home, Florence, SC.
In lieu of flowers memorials may be made to Hopewell Presbyterian Church Cemetery Fund, or the McLeod Hospice House, P.O. Box 100551, Florence, SC 29502.
The family will be at the residence of Annie Kate Gregg.
